Game score v2 summarizes a pitching line. Higher scores reward outs and strikeouts; hits, walks and runs lower it.

Largest values first; names run A to Z. The ranking updates while games are in progress.

Every pitcher who has thrown in the April 13, 2026 games: 75 pitchers from 10 games. Game Score and win probability added are Derived. Game Score v2 is 40 + 2×outs + K − 2×H − 2×BB − 3×R − 6×HR. Win probability added sums MLB's model over each pitcher's own batters, in percentage points for his team. Box scores read 11:16 AM ET.

Justin Wrobleski

Final · LAD 4, NYM 0 · Win

Held the Mets scoreless over 8 innings as the Dodgers took the lead. Francisco Alvarez’s double-play grounder in the 5th swung the game 3.7 points his way.

The chart uses MLB’s win-probability model after each batter. Dashed marks show run support from teammates: 1 run in the 1st, 3 runs in the 3rd. Those changes are not credited to the pitcher.

This is the whole appearance for one pitcher on the day’s board, built when you selected him. The game is final. Read 11:16 AM ET. Win probability, plays and pitch tracking: MLB win-probability feed; lines and decisions: the game’s MLB game data. The notes are written from those measurements, not by a person. They describe the pitches, not why a batter swung or took.
